N18 GTB is a 2012 Porsche Panamera in Black with a 4,806c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 15 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 80%.

Across all 2012 Porsche Panamera models, the average MOT pass rate is 86.9% with a typical mileage of 60,543 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Porsche Panamera f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 380 recorded failures. If you're considering buying N18 GTB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Porsche Panamera typ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 14 years old, this Porsche Panamera is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
